One thing I learned about getting a more consistent output from a vertical crusher

I used to think that if the final particle size coming out of a crusher was inconsistent, the first thing to look at was the crusher itself.

After looking at more fertilizer and organic material processing, I found that this isn't always the case.

A vertical crusher can handle a wide range of materials, but the result still depends heavily on what you are feeding into it.

For example, when processing fertilizer materials, you may have a mixture containing partially dried material, larger lumps, and some finer particles. If the feed condition changes constantly, the crusher has to deal with a different material load every few minutes.

That can make the discharge size less consistent, even though the machine itself is running normally.

One situation I’ve seen is when material enters the crusher with a few large, hard lumps. The operator may increase the feeding rate because the machine appears to be handling the material easily, but the actual result is that the crushing load becomes less stable.

Another problem is moisture.

If the material is slightly too wet, it can become sticky and accumulate inside the crushing chamber. This doesn't always cause an obvious blockage. Sometimes the machine continues running, but the crushing efficiency gradually becomes worse.

That’s why I think feed preparation is just as important as crusher selection.

For a vertical crusher, I would normally look at a few things before blaming the machine:

  • Is the feed moisture reasonably consistent?
  • Is the incoming material already too large?
  • Is the feeding rate stable?
  • Are there sticky materials accumulating inside the crushing chamber?
  • Is the required output particle size realistic for the material being processed?

The reason I like the vertical crusher concept for fertilizer processing is that it can be integrated directly into a continuous production line.

For example:

Raw material → Crushing → Mixing → Granulation → Screening → Finished fertilizer

The crusher isn't necessarily the most complicated machine in this process, but it can affect everything downstream.

If the crushed material is too coarse, the mixer has to work harder to achieve a uniform mixture. If the material is too uneven, granulation can also become less stable. And if large pieces remain in the feed, they may eventually show up as oversized particles after granulation.

So I’ve started looking at crushing as more of a material preparation step, rather than simply a machine used to reduce particle size.

Another thing I would check is maintenance.

A crusher that runs continuously with abrasive fertilizer materials will naturally experience wear. But replacing wear parts too frequently can sometimes indicate that the operating conditions aren't suitable, rather than simply meaning the machine has poor durability.

In my opinion, it is better to monitor the relationship between feed condition, throughput, output size and wear instead of looking at any single factor.

Why Does a Vibrating Screen Lose Capacity Even When the Machine Is Running Normally?

Enable HLS to view with audio, or disable this notification

1 Upvotes

I’ve seen this happen quite a few times with vibrating screens.

The machine is running. The motor sounds normal. The screen is vibrating like it should.

But the actual screening capacity keeps dropping.

A lot of people immediately think there is a problem with the motor or vibration system. In many cases, that’s not where the problem starts.

Here are a few things I would check first.

1. The feed rate is too high

This is probably one of the easiest things to overlook.

A vibrating screen can have enough motor power and still struggle if too much material is fed onto the screen at once.

When the material layer becomes too thick, smaller particles have a harder time reaching the screen surface.

So you may see a lot of material moving across the screen, but the separation is actually getting worse.

Sometimes reducing the feed rate slightly gives a better result than increasing the vibration.

2. The material is too wet

Moisture can completely change how a screen behaves.

Dry granular material usually separates fairly easily.

Wet or sticky material can:

  • stick to the screen mesh
  • form small lumps
  • cover the openings
  • reduce the effective screening area

This is especially noticeable when screening fertilizer, compost, manure-based materials or other materials with relatively high moisture.

If the screen looks clean at the beginning of a shift but gradually becomes blocked, moisture is one of the first things I would check.

3. The screen mesh is partially blocked

The screen doesn't have to be completely blocked to cause a capacity problem.

Even partial blockage can reduce the actual open area.

For example, a screen may physically have a large screening surface, but if a significant part of the openings are covered by sticky particles, the usable area becomes much smaller.

This is why simply looking at the screen and saying "it doesn't look that dirty" can be misleading.

4. The feed is not distributed evenly

Another common problem is feeding material onto only one side of the screen.

You can have a large screening machine, but if most of the material is concentrated in one section, part of the screen is doing very little work while another section is overloaded.

A more even feed usually gives more stable screening.

This is also why the design of the feeding point matters more than people sometimes expect.

5. The vibration setting isn't necessarily the problem

When screening performance drops, the first reaction is often:

"Increase the vibration."

I'm not a big fan of changing that first.

The right vibration depends on the material, screen size, moisture, feed rate and required separation.

More vibration doesn't automatically mean better screening.

If the feed is too heavy or the material is too wet, increasing vibration may simply make the machine shake more without solving the actual problem.

6. Check the screen angle and material flow

Material needs enough time on the screen to separate.

If it moves across the screen too quickly, fine particles may leave the machine before they have enough opportunity to pass through the openings.

On the other hand, if the material stays too long, capacity can suffer.

So there is a balance between:

material flow speed → screening time → separation efficiency

This is one reason why the same vibrating screen can perform differently after being installed in a different production line.

What I would check first

If a vibrating screen suddenly starts producing less qualified material, I wouldn't start by replacing parts.

I'd go through it in this order:

Feed rate → material moisture → screen blockage → feed distribution → screen condition → vibration → installation

It sounds simple, but this kind of basic check can save a lot of unnecessary adjustments.

The machine itself isn't always the problem.

Sometimes the material going into the machine has changed.

That's probably the most important thing to remember with screening equipment.

Tested the flat die granulator this afternoon.

Feed material: fermented chicken manure with a small amount of binder.

Fermented material in, uniform granules out. The flat die granulator presses the material through the die under mechanical pressure, forming compact granules without requiring a complicated granulation process.

Why this matters: if you're processing composted manure or other organic materials, the biggest challenge is often getting loose powder into a stable, easy-to-handle form. Flat die granulation solves this by turning the processed material into compact pellets that are easier to transport, store and apply.

Another advantage is its relatively simple structure. For small and medium-scale organic fertilizer projects, the flat die granulator can be a practical choice when you don't need a large and complicated granulation system.

During the test, we adjusted the feeding rate and pressure to improve the particle shape and output. The final result depends heavily on raw material moisture, composition and the selected die size.
